* { box-sizing : content-box; line-height : normal;}html { overflow-x : hidden; scrollbar-color : #2900bb #6699ff; }body { background-color : #EEEEDD; color : #290080; font-size : 11px; margin : 0.0%; text-align : center;}input[readonly] { font-size : 11pt; border : none; background-color : #ffe9b0; color : #290080;}.numeric { text-align : right; border-radius : 0.3rem; margin-bottom : 0.25rem; margin-left : auto; margin-right : auto;}.hourlyResultsTable,.resultsTableHeader, #resultsTableHeader { margin-bottom : 0.0; margin-top : 0.5rem;}.hourlyResultsTable,.resultsTable, #resultsTable { top : -0.5em; position : relative;}.hourlyResultsTable,.resultsTableHeader, #resultsTableHeader,.resultsTable, #resultsTable { margin-left : 0.1rem; width : 10.5rem;}#resultsTable tbody th a { color : #290080; text-decoration : none; text-decoration : underline dotted 2px;}#resultsTable tbody th a:hover { color : #0000FF; text-decoration : underline double;}.hourlyResultsTable,.hourlyResultsTable td,.hourlyResultsTable th,.resultsTableHeader,#resultsTableHeader,.resultsTableHeader td,.resultsTableHeader th,#resultsTableHeader td,#resultsTableHeader th,.resultsTable td,.resultsTable th,.resultsTable,#resultsTable td,#resultsTable th,#resultsTable { border : solid 3px #f96; background-color : #ffe9b0; padding : 0.25rem 0.0rem; border-collapse : collapse; white-space : normal;}.hourlyResultsTable th[colspan="2"], .hourlyResultsTable th[colspan="3"] { max-width : 9.0rem;} #header,.hourlyResultsTable,.resultsTableHeader th,#resultsTableHeader th,.resultsTable th,#resultsTable th { text-align : left;}.hourlyResultsTable td.align-right,.resultsTable td.align-right { white-space : nowrap;}.numeric, .resultsTable th, #resultsTable th { min-width : 0.0rem; max-width : 4.0rem;}.timestampHeader { width : 9.0rem;}.timestamp { max-width : 33.33%; padding : 0.0rem; text-align : left;}#topHeader { color : #903000; font-size : 16px; font-weight : bold; margin-bottom : 0.0rem; margin-top : 0.0rem; padding : 0.0rem; white-space : normal;}.tinyBreak { display : inline; visibility : visible;}#topSubHeader, #topSubHeader a { font-family : "Arial Rounded MT Bold"; font-size : 12.75px; font-weight : bold; color : #903000; margin-bottom : 0.0rem; margin-top : 0.0rem; text-decoration : underline dotted 2px; white-space : normal;}#topSubHeader a:hover { color : #f96; text-decoration : underline double;}#topSubHeader a:visited { color : #f96;}.instructionText { display : inline; margin-top : 0.15rem; margin-bottom : 0.15rem;}#NWSicon { padding : 0rem; height : 0.75rem; margin-bottom : 0.15rem; vertical-align : middle; width : 1.5rem;}#lastUpdate { text-align : right; font-weight : normal; float : right;}#getForecast { background-color : #6699ff; border : 0.25rem outset #80F; border-radius : 0.5rem; clear : both; color : #6600dd; cursor : pointer; font-family : helvetica, arial, sans-serif; font-size : 0.93rem; font-weight : bold; float : left; height : 1.0rem; min-width : 8.3125rem; margin-left : 0.0625rem; padding-left : 0.5rem; padding-right : 0.5rem;}#getForecast:hover { color : #ddd600; color : #f0e800; text-shadow : #ff0088 0 0 0.6rem; box-shadow : #8800ff 0 0 0.3rem; margin-left : auto; margin-right : auto;}#latitude, #longitude, #getForecast { float : left; clear : both; display : block;}#latitude, #longitude { font-size : 0.83rem; background-color : #9cf; border : inset 0.18rem #80F; height : 1.0rem; margin-right : auto; min-width : 9.28rem;}.align-left { text-align : left;}.align-right { text-align : right;}.align-center { min-width : 1.5rem; text-align : center;}.align-justify { text-align : justify;}#msg { background-color : #EEEEDD; border : 0.1rem outset #F40; border-radius : 0.5rem; color : #F53; font-family : arial; font-weight : bold; padding : 0.1rem 0.2rem; text-align : left; white-space : normal;}#location { text-align : right; float : right;}#retrieving { clear : both; display : block; float : left; min-height : 0.6rem; margin : 0.2rem 0rem 0rem 0rem; text-align : left;}.iconColumn { text-align : left; white-space : nowrap !important; width : 2.02rem;}.topOfTable, .bak2Top { display : inline-block; margin : 0.0rem 0.0rem 0.0rem 0.1rem; width : 0.75rem; height : 0.75rem;}.topOfTable { background : url("../images/topOfTable.png") center/cover no-repeat; margin-left : 0.37rem;}.bak2Top { background : url("../images/bak2Top.png") center/cover no-repeat; margin-left : 0.15rem; margin-right : 0.0rem;}#disclaimer { color : #903000; font-family : "Arial Rounded MT Bold"; font-size : 8pt; line-height : 1.0rem; position : relative; top : 0.25em; white-space : normal;}@media screen and (min-width : 243px) { body { font-size : 13px; } #topHeader br.tinyBreak { display : none; visibility : hidden; } .hourlyResultsTable, .resultsTableHeader, #resultsTableHeader, .resultsTable, #resultsTable { width : 91.0vw; } #latitude, #longitude { min-width : 12.6rem; } #getForecast { min-width : 11.67rem; } .timestamp { max-width : unset; }} @media screen and (min-width : 275px) { #topSubHeader, #topSubHeader a { font-size : 14px; } .resultsTableHeader, #resultsTableHeader, .resultsTable, #resultsTable { width : 91.0vw; } .timestampHeader { white-space : nowrap !important; width : 8.0rem; }} @media screen and (min-width : 315px) { body { font-size : 14px; } .resultsTableHeader, #resultsTableHeader, .resultsTable, #resultsTable { width : 92.0vw; } .timestampHeader { width : 8.5rem; } .iconColumn { text-align : center; }} @media screen and (min-width : 483px) { .resultsTableHeader th, #resultsTableHeader th, .numeric, .resultsTable th, #resultsTable th { min-width : unset; max-width : unset; } .numeric { text-align : right; min-width : 6.75rem; border-radius : 0.3rem; margin-bottom : 0.25rem; margin-left : auto; margin-right : auto; } #topHeader { font-size : 18pt; } #topSubHeader, #topSubHeader a { font-size : 16pt; margin-top : 0.25rem; } #NWSicon { height : 1.5rem; width : 3.0rem; } .hourlyResultsTable, .resultsTable, #resultsTable { margin : 1.0rem auto; top : -1.5em; width : 28.3rem; } .resultsTableHeader, #resultsTableHeader { margin : 1.0rem auto; width : 28.3rem; } .instructionText { display : block; margin-top : 0.15rem; margin-bottom : 0.15rem; } #getForecast { float : right; min-width : unset; margin-top : -1.75rem; max-width : unset; } #latitude { float : left; margin-left : auto; } #longitude { display : inline-block; clear : unset; float : unset; margin-left : -7.25rem; } #latitude, #longitude { min-width : 8.75rem; max-width : 8.75rem; } #retrieving { clear : none; float : none; } #msg { font-family : impact; font-weight : normal; } .hourlyResultsTable, .hourlyResultsTable th, .hourlyResultsTable td, .resultsTableHeader, #resultsTableHeader, .resultsTableHeader td, .resultsTableHeader th, #resultsTableHeader td, #resultsTableHeader th, .resultsTable td, .resultsTable th, .resultsTable, #resultsTable td, #resultsTable th, #resultsTable { border-width : 6px; border-collapse : collapse; padding : 0.5rem; } .hourlyResultsTable, .resultsTableHeader, #resultsTableHeader, .resultsTable th, #resultsTable th { text-align : left; } #hourlyForecastTable > th { text-align : center; } .topOfTable, .bak2Top { width : 1.25rem; height : 1.25rem; } .iconColumn { text-align : center; width : 1.77rem; }} @media screen and (min-width : 670px) { body { font-size : 16px; } .hourlyResultsTable, .resultsTable, #resultsTable, .resultsTableHeader, #resultsTableHeader { width : 34.0rem; } .timestampHeader { width : 16.0rem; }} @media screen and (min-width : 1000px) { body { font-size : 16px; }} 
